There is no separate reservation for a single girl child in Rajasthan for NEET medical seats.
However, there is a 25% horizontal reservation for female candidates in each category (General, SC, ST, OBC, MBC, and EWS) during Rajasthan NEET counselling .

If your migration certificate is in Hindi, it may not be accepted directly by Karnataka government colleges during NEET counselling . Documents are usually required in English.
You should get the migration certificate officially translated into English by an authorized translator or the issuing board/university. Then, get it attested by the concerned authority.
It’s best to carry both the original Hindi certificate and the attested English translation during document verification.

If you lost your NEET 2019 result , you can try these steps to get it again:
Visit the official NTA website: Go to https://nta.ac.in .
Check the NEET archive section: Sometimes NTA keeps old results or scorecards in the “Archive” or “Downloads” section.
Use your login details: If you still have your NEET 2019 application number and password or date of birth, you can log in and download the result.
Contact NTA helpdesk:
Phone: 011-40759000
Email:
neet@nta.ac.in
Explain your issue and provide your name, application number, and other details. They can help you retrieve your result or issue a duplicate copy.
Check your email: NTA usually sends a copy or link of the scorecard to the registered email.
If you don’t have your application number, you can recover it by clicking “Forgot Application Number” on the NEET login page using your registered email or phone number.

Hello, To be eligible for the 85% Assam state quota in NEET counselling, you must meet strict domicile and academic rules. The most important requirement is residency: you or your parent(s) must have lived in Assam continuously for at least 20 years and you must possess a valid Permanent Residence Certificate (PRC).
Alongside this, you must have also completed your schooling in Assam, specifically studying from Class 7 to Class 12 in a recognized institution within the state. Academically, you must qualify the NEET-UG exam and have passed your 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English, securing the minimum aggregate marks set by the state (often 60% for General and 50% for reserved categories).
